Henry Candy's enthusiasm for his chosen career never fails to wain and the search for the next big winner still figures high on his list of priorities despite having held a trainer’s licence since the end of 1973.
The likes of Time Charter, Master Willie and Kyllachy have established Candy as a well-respected figure and in recent years the exploits of Twilight Son and Limato have reconfirmed that given the right tools he is a man that can get the job done.
This season's leading light at Kingstone Warren is the progressive mare La Lune who has won both of her starts this season and gained her first Group 3 success in the Pinnacle Stakes at Haydock in May. La Lune heads back up the M6 this weekend in search of greater glories in the Group 2 Lancashire Oaks as Candy looks to end a quiet spell in recent weeks.
